i guess i am dumb but what is POTM Huh


POTM = picture of the month. Each month members can send in a picture of their truck, then the pics get narrowed down to the finalists on the site contributers board. From there, the finalist pics get posted on the open board for everyone to vote on. The winner there is the POTM.
